Elasticsearch idf
WebJan 19, 2014 · Disable IDF calculation. In my particular use case, the IDF-factor that gets calculated as part of the TF-IDF algorithm messes up the scoring for my queries. Basically, I want the queries to only take the term … WebFeb 19, 2016 · Improved Text Scoring with BM25. Today the default scoring algorithm in Elasticsearch is TF/IDF. This default will change to BM25 once Elasticsearch switches to Lucene 6. In this talk, Britta will tell you all about BM25 – what it is, how it differs from TF/IDF and other scoring techniques, and why it might be the better default going forward.
Elasticsearch idf
Did you know?
WebOct 19, 2015 · TF is applicable for scoring, but IDF is really not required for me in this case. This is really diluting the score. I still want TF and Field Norm to be applied to the score. … WebFeb 11, 2024 · Whether you’re using Solr or Elasticsearch, you can choose a similarity class/framework and, depending on its choice, some options to influence how scores are calculated. In this post, we’re going to cover all the available similarity classes and their options: classic TF-IDF and the newer default BM25.
WebJun 17, 2024 · Data in Elasticsearch is organized into indices. Each index is made up of one or more shards. Each shard is an instance of a Lucene index, which you can think of as a self-contained search engine that indexes and handles queries for a subset of the data in an Elasticsearch cluster. Hey thnx, so as per my understanding the tf-idf is calculated ... WebJan 2, 2024 · 在 elasticsearch中进行搜索的时候,会对匹配到的数据进行打分, 并且按照分数进行排序。. 在这个打分过程中,就运用到了TF-IDF算法。. TF: 即词频,也就是某个词在整个文档中出现的次数越高,他的评分就越高。. IDF = log(总文档数 / 某个词出现的次数 …
WebMar 8, 2024 · I saw the image below is the IDF difference between BM25 and TF-IDF. The IDF formula for TF-IDF and the IDF formula for BM25 are shown below. IDF = Math.log(N / df) // TF-IDF IDF = Math.log(1 + (N - df + 0.5) / (df + 0.5)) // BM25 It seems that a graph like the image above cannot be produced with the BM25's IDF calculation method. Web本文将首先概述Text embedding技术,介绍该技术的一些应用场景,最后使用ElasticSearch完成一个简单的基于Text embedding的文本相似性搜索demo。. 从一开始Elasticsearch就作为全文搜索引擎提供快速而强大的全文搜索功能。. 在Elasticsearch 7.0中,ES引入了高维向量的字段类型 ...
Web总结:ElasticSearch的score字段搜索评分由3个部分组成,分别是boost、idf、tf; score (freq=2.0), computed as boost * idf * tf from: 增加关键词的多元化 和 提升关键词在单文档中出现的频率等都可以直接影响到ES检索的打分;. 编辑于 2024-09-13 01:22. elastic search.
A similarity that allows you to use a script in order to specify how scoresshould be computed. For instance, the below example shows how to reimplementTF-IDF: Which yields: You might have noticed that a significant part of the above script depends onstatistics that are the same for every document. It is possible to … See more TF/IDF based similarity that has built-in tf normalization andis supposed to work better for short fields (like names). SeeOkapi_BM25for more details.This similarity has the following options: Type name: BM25 See more Similarity that implements the divergence from independencemodel.This similarity has the following options: When using this similarity, it is highly … See more Similarity that implements thedivergencefrom randomnessframework. This similarity has the following options: All options but the first option need a normalization value. Type name: DFR See more Informationbased model . The algorithm is based on the concept that the information content in any symbolic distributionsequence … See more nasa dragon in the skyWebJun 20, 2024 · After removing the stopwords, we have. Step2: Compute TF, therefore, we find document-word matrix and then normalize the rows to sum to 1. TF score computation. [ Image Source] Step3: Compute IDF: Find the number of documents in which each word occurs, then compute the formula: IDF score computation. melody three drawer wood console tableWebOct 28, 2024 · Conclusions. We have shown that we can obtain semantic search results at scale with Elasticsearch. This is made possible with the advent of tools like BERT, bert-as-service, and of course support for dense vector manipulations in Elasticsearch. The quality of the semantic search results will depend on the nature of documents in the index and ... melody ties that bind phineas and ferbWebApr 9, 2024 · IDF — the word “the” is found in many other documents (so the inverse of the word frequency is a low number). Because IDF is a low number due to how common the is, the TF-IDF score is low too. So, the TF-IDF score is great for finding sequences that contain the same uncommon words. BM25. BM25 is a variation of TF-IDF. melody thornton - spaceWebApr 8, 2024 · 作为一个分布式可扩展的实时搜索和分析引擎,一个建立在全文搜索引擎 Apache Lucene基础上的搜索引擎。Elasticsearch 可以用于:分布式实时文件存储,并将每一个字段都编入索引,使其可以被搜索;实时分析的分布式搜索引擎;可以扩展到上百台服务器,处理PB级别的结构化或非结构化数据。 melody time 1948 disney wikiWebApr 7, 2024 · 在ElasticSearch中,早期使用的打分算法是TF-IDF算法,公式如下: 在后来的5.1版本升级中,ElasticSearch将算法改进为BM25算法,公式如下: TF-IDF算法有一各缺陷,就是词条频率越高,文档得分也会越高,单个词条对文档影响较大。 melody thornton measurementsWebMar 15, 2024 · In this blog post, I will apply the BERT dense embedding technique to Elasticsearch — a popular search engine of choice for many companies. We will look at implementing vanilla vector search and then … melody time 1948 watch123